2027 Engineering Intern – Systems and Test
SimVentions · Fredericksburg, VA
Aggregator listing105 days left to apply≈$10-$38/hr
Role overview
What you'll own
- Support systems engineering and test activities across the development lifecycle, including requirements analysis, system integration, test planning, execution, and documentation.
- Collaborate with engineering teams to evaluate system performance, identify issues, and support verification and validation.
- Collaborate with experienced professionals to contribute to real-world engineering, software, and cybersecurity projects.
- Participate in hands-on development, testing, and troubleshooting tasks within your assigned team.
Requirements and eligibility
- Each year SimVentions invites a select number of students to join us for our immersive 11-week paid internship program where you will experience our outstanding company culture while gaining valuable experience that you can implement into your post graduate professional career.
- SimVentions offers internship opportunities across a variety of technical disciplines, including systems engineering, software engineering, modeling & simulation, and cybersecurity engineering.
- Priority consideration will be given to returning interns and students pursuing degrees that align with our core technical areas.
- Students pursuing degrees in other fields may be considered on a case-by-case basis.
Preferred, not required
- Previous experience or coursework in systems engineering, software development, or cybersecurity is a plus.
